Tompkins Financial Increases Quarterly Dividend by 3.1%

- Dividend Increase: Tompkins Financial has declared a quarterly dividend increase from $0.65 to $0.67 per share, representing a 3.1% rise, which reflects the company's commitment to returning value to shareholders while maintaining stable earnings, thereby boosting investor confidence.
- Yield Performance: This adjustment results in a forward yield of 3.49%, providing a relatively attractive return in the current market environment, which may draw the attention of more income-seeking investors looking for stability.
- Payment Schedule: The new dividend will be payable on February 22, with a record date of February 13 and an ex-dividend date also set for February 13, ensuring that shareholders receive their earnings promptly and strengthening the trust between the company and its investors.
- Market Reaction: The dividend increase from Tompkins Financial is likely to have a positive impact on its stock price, especially against the backdrop of interest rate normalization, as investors remain optimistic about the company's future profitability and cash flow performance.

About TMP
Tompkins Financial Corporation is a banking and financial services company serving the Central, Western, and Hudson Valley regions of New York and the Southeastern region of Pennsylvania. The Company's segments include banking and wealth management. Its banking segment’s services consist primarily of attracting deposits from the areas served by the Company’s banking subsidiary and using those deposits to originate a variety of commercial loans, agricultural loans, consumer loans, real estate loans, and leases in those same areas. Its banking services also include a full suite of products, such as debit cards, credit cards, remote deposit, electronic banking, mobile banking, cash management, and safe deposit services. The wealth management segment is organized under the Tompkins Financial Advisors brand. Tompkins Financial Advisors offers a range of financial services to customers, including trust and estate services, investment management, financial and tax planning services.

- Significant Profitability Increase: Tompkins Financial reported diluted earnings per share of $6.70 for Q4 2025, a remarkable 389.1% increase year-over-year, with net income reaching $96.2 million, reflecting strong profitability and market competitiveness.
- Surge in Non-Interest Income: The sale of Tompkins Insurance Agencies led to non-interest income of $125.8 million in Q4, up 503.8% year-over-year, generating a pre-tax gain of $188.2 million, significantly enhancing overall financial performance.
- Loan and Deposit Growth: As of December 31, 2025, total loans increased by 7.1% year-over-year to $6.446 billion, while total deposits reached $6.938 billion, up 7.2%, indicating robust growth and customer trust in the company.
- Improved Capital Ratios: On December 31, 2025, the Tier 1 capital ratio was 10.62%, up from 9.27% in 2024, demonstrating the company's strong capital structure and capacity for future investments.

- Industry Recognition: Tompkins Financial Corporation's inclusion in Piper Sandler's 2025 'Sm-All Stars' list highlights its consistent ability to deliver sustainable performance in a dynamic market, further solidifying its leadership position among small-cap banks.
- Strong Financial Performance: The company excels in key metrics such as growth, profitability, credit quality, and capital strength, reflecting the effective execution of its long-term growth strategy, which enhances confidence among investors and clients.
- Team Effort Acknowledged: CEO Stephen S. Romaine stated that this honor is a testament to the dedication of the team and the strength of their strategic approach, emphasizing the importance of customer-centric solutions in creating long-term value.
- Regional Service Expansion: As the parent company of Tompkins Community Bank, Tompkins Financial provides a full range of wealth management services in Central, Western, and Hudson Valley regions of New York and Southeastern Pennsylvania, further enhancing its market influence.
